phosh-base/phosh-shell: mask on split-usr profiles

The systemd USE flag (and sys-apps/systemd) is masked on profiles with
feature split-usr. Replace the elogind USE flag with systemd to ensure
that this package also gets masked when it would depend on
sys-apps/systemd.
